Power Platform Automation Engineer (Power Automate & SharePoint)
Mission
Own and evolve our existing Power Automate and SharePoint-based automations for sales operations. Focus on reliable ingestion from Exchange shared mailboxes, structured storage in SharePoint Lists/Libraries, Excel Office Scripts processing, and downstream notifications.

Key responsibilities
1. Maintenance & reliability
- Keep all cloud flows healthy end-to-end with robust retries, timeouts, and error routing.
- Maintain Exchange shared mailbox integrations (triggers, send-as, categorisation, move/copy).
- Own connection references, service accounts, permissions
- Implement monitoring/alerting and maintain run-books for recovery.
2. Adaptation to vendor changes
- Track upstream changes (mail formats, vendor workbook schemas, SharePoint/Graph/connector behaviour) and update flows/scripts accordingly.
- Evolve data models and mappings without breaking existing consumers; deliver backward-compatible migrations.
- Keep governance artifacts current (DLP, solution packages, documentation).

4. Transition from the existing solution to the core IT integration
- Provide clear contracts (file/list schemas, mailbox conventions, API/Graph touchpoints) so the automations can be re-platformed or integrated into core systems (e.g., Automation Anywhere/AI/NAV/CRM) without functional drift.
- Prepare deprecation/hand-over plans, including test cases and cutover checklists.
Tech stack (must have)
-
Power Automate (cloud flows): Outlook (Office 365), SharePoint Online, Excel Online (Business), Office Scripts, SQL; recurrence triggers, parallelism.
-
SharePoint Online: Lists/Libraries, item create/update, permissions, change triggers.
-
Exchange Online (shared mailboxes): Triggers and send-as patterns.
-
Office Scripts integrated via Excel Online.
-
Basic SQL for validation/enrichment.
